Installation
1. On 4x4 models install the vent tube.2. WARNING: SECURE THE TRANSMISSION TO THE TRANSMISSION JACK WITH A SAFETY CHAIN.
Raise and position the transmission.
3. Remove the Torque Converter Holding Tool.
4. NOTE: Align the flexplate to converter marks made at removal.
Install seven transmission to engine screws.
1 Install 1 m10 x 40 mm screws.
2 Install 4 m10 x 50 mm screws.
3 Install 2 m10 x 75 mm screws.
5. Install the upper fluid filler tube and bracket screw.
1 Install the upper filler tube.
2 Install the m10 x 40 mm bracket screw.
6. If equipped, install the transfer case.
7. Install the (RH) transmission mount screws.
1 Reposition the exhaust bracket.
2 Install the bolts.
8. Install the crossmember.
1 Position the crossmember.
2 Install the six crossmember bolts (three each side).
9. Install the transmission mount into the crossmember and tighten the transmission mount nuts.
10. Remove the High-Lift Jack.
11. CAUTION: Use care not to bend or otherwise damage the cooler lines.
Install the transmission cooler lines.
12. Install the four torque converter to flywheel nuts.
- Rotate the crankshaft as needed to gain access to all the flywheel nuts.
13. Install the starter motor.
14. Install the catalytic converter assembly and crossover pipe nuts.
15. Install the transmission wiring harnesses.
1 Connect the Heated Oxygen Sensor (H02S) connector.
2 Connect the transmission connector.
3 Connect the Output Shaft Speed (OSS) sensor connector.
4 Connect the digital Transmission Range (TR) sensor connector.
16. Install the shift cable.
1 Connect the shift cable to manual control lever.
2 Connect the shift cable to the bracket.
17. NOTE: Align the driveshaft yoke and the axle shaft marks made at removal to maintain driveline balance.
Install the rear driveshaft.
1 Position the driveshaft.
2 Install the four driveshaft bolts.
18. Lower the vehicle.
19. Connect the battery ground cable.
20. Fill the transmission with fluid and inspect for proper operation.
- Use Motorcraft Mercon V Automatic Transmission Fluid meeting Ford specification XT-5-QM.
21. Verify that the shift cable is properly adjusted.
